Understanding the Basics of iOS Symbol Drawing
Alright, before we get our hands dirty with code, let's lay down some groundwork. What exactly is iOS symbol drawing? At its core, it's the process of creating and incorporating visual elements, or symbols, into your iOS applications. These symbols can be anything from simple icons representing actions (like a share button) to more complex graphics that convey information (like a weather icon). Apple provides several tools and frameworks to help developers draw these symbols efficiently and beautifully. The primary tool we'll focus on is SF Symbols, a library of over 5,000 configurable symbols designed by Apple. SF Symbols is more than just a collection of images; it's a carefully crafted system that ensures consistency across all iOS apps. By using SF Symbols, you automatically get the benefit of Apple's design expertise and ensure your app looks and feels like a native iOS experience. Of course, you can also create your own custom symbols, which we'll also touch upon later.
SF Symbols: Your Best Friend
Let's talk more about SF Symbols. This library is a game-changer for iOS developers. It's tightly integrated with Xcode and offers a wide range of symbols in various styles (e.g., filled, outlined, bold). The symbols are vector-based, which means they scale perfectly to any screen size without losing quality. This is crucial in the world of iOS, where devices come in all shapes and sizes. Using SF Symbols not only saves you time (no more designing icons from scratch!) but also ensures your app aligns with Apple's Human Interface Guidelines. These guidelines are the golden rules for creating a user-friendly and aesthetically pleasing iOS app. When you use SF Symbols, your app gets an immediate boost in terms of design consistency and user familiarity. Apple regularly updates SF Symbols with new symbols, so you always have access to the latest and greatest icons. Plus, it's super easy to use; you can access and configure symbols directly from Xcode's asset catalog or by using code. We'll cover the coding aspects in a bit, so hang tight! Vector vs. Raster Graphics
Understanding the difference between vector and raster graphics is crucial for iOS symbol drawing. Raster graphics (like JPEGs or PNGs) are made up of pixels. When you zoom in on a raster image, you'll eventually see those individual pixels, resulting in a blurry or pixelated look. Vector graphics, on the other hand, are based on mathematical equations that define lines, curves, and shapes. This means they can be scaled up or down infinitely without losing any quality. All SF Symbols are vector-based, making them perfect for iOS apps where the same symbol needs to look good on an iPhone, iPad, or even a larger display. When creating your own custom symbols, it's essential to use vector-based tools like Sketch or Adobe Illustrator to ensure they scale properly. Think of it this way: vector graphics are like building blocks that can be rearranged to create different shapes, while raster graphics are like a mosaic where each piece has a fixed size and position. The choice between vector and raster also affects file sizes. Vector graphics tend to have smaller file sizes, which is important for app performance. Using SF Symbols in Code
In your code, you'll be using UIImage(systemName:) to load the SF Symbol. This is the simplest way to get started. For example:
let shareButton = UIButton()
let shareImage = UIImage(systemName: "square.and.arrow.up") // This is the system name for the share icon
shareButton.setImage(shareImage, for: .normal)
// Customize the button further (e.g., add constraints, set title)
In this example, we're creating a UIButton and setting its image to the square.and.arrow.up SF Symbol. You can find the system name for each symbol in the SF Symbols app (which you can download from the Apple Developer website) or by using Xcode's autocompletion feature. Xcode makes it super easy to find the correct symbol name. Just start typing the name of what you want, and Xcode will suggest matching symbols. This is a huge time-saver! Remember to handle any errors that might occur. If the system name is incorrect, the UIImage(systemName:) initializer will return nil. Always double-check your symbol names! Once you've added the image, you can further customize the button and modify the symbol's appearance using attributes like tint color. SF Symbols automatically adapt to light and dark modes, so your symbols always look great, no matter the user's settings. Creating Custom Symbols
While SF Symbols cover a vast range of icons, you might need to create your own custom symbols for specific features or branding. Don't worry, it's totally doable! This part requires a bit more effort, but the result is a unique set of symbols that truly represent your app. Here's how you can approach it:
Designing Custom Symbols
- Choose a Design Tool: Use vector-based design tools like Sketch, Adobe Illustrator, or Affinity Designer. These tools allow you to create scalable and editable symbols.
- Follow Apple's Guidelines: Adhere to Apple's design guidelines for symbol creation. This includes ensuring your symbols are clear, legible, and consistent in style with SF Symbols. Pay attention to line weights, corner radii, and overall visual harmony.
- Create Multiple States: Design different states for your symbols (e.g., active, inactive, highlighted) to provide visual feedback to the user.
- Export as SVG or PDF: Export your symbols in SVG or PDF format. These formats are vector-based and can be easily imported into Xcode.
Importing Custom Symbols into Xcode
There are a few ways to import your custom symbols into Xcode:
- Asset Catalog: The easiest way is to import your SVG or PDF files into your project's asset catalog. Xcode will automatically generate the necessary image assets for different screen sizes and rendering modes. Then use the image name as your UI symbol.

Best Practices for Custom Symbol Design
- Keep It Simple: Custom symbols should be clear and easily understandable. Avoid overly complex designs.
- Maintain Consistency: Use a consistent style and visual language throughout your custom symbols.
- Test on Different Devices: Make sure your symbols look good on all screen sizes and resolutions.
- Consider Accessibility: Design your symbols with accessibility in mind. Use clear and descriptive alternative text for screen readers.
- Use the Same Weight and Styles: Use the same weight and styles of Apple's SF Symbols to provide a native feel.

Optimizing Symbol Performance
- Use Vector Graphics: Always use vector graphics (like SVGs or PDFs) for your symbols to ensure scalability and sharp rendering on all devices. Vector graphics have a smaller memory footprint compared to raster graphics.
- Optimize SVG Files: Clean up your SVG files by removing unnecessary code and optimizing paths. Use tools like SVGO for optimization.
- Cache Symbols: Cache your symbols to avoid repeatedly loading them, which can improve performance. You can use a cache to save the image loaded using UIImage system name.

Accessibility Considerations
- Provide Alternative Text: Always provide alternative text (accessibility labels) for your symbols so users with disabilities can understand their meaning.
- Ensure Sufficient Contrast: Make sure your symbols have sufficient contrast against the background to be easily visible for users with low vision.
- Avoid Relying on Color Alone: Do not rely on color alone to convey meaning. Use other visual cues like shape or text to provide additional context.
